OK, now that I have more time...funny story about the first fish.

When I was walking up to the river, I spotted a guy swinging a fly through a riffle. This riffle empties into a nice slot, with a good seam for a float/jig; I wanted to fish that. But, as I got nearer, the fly guy was further down the riffle, and swinging through the area I wanted to start fishing. Thinking he was going to fish further down, through the whole thing, I figured I should ask his intentions because I didn't want to fish below him if he was planning to keep working down.

I crept up near him, crouched down and asked if he was going to keep working downward because I didn't want to low-hole him. He told me that he had gotten a take further up and was thinking about going back to the top and try again. I said I had gotten a native out of the spot he was currently fishing, and that I'd seen some hatchery taken all through the general area both up/down a good ways from where we now sat in the last few times out. He reiterated that I could fish this spot and he was going back up. OK.

Within 10 minutes, I have a fish on and he's upriver eyeballing me while I fight the fish...I'm sure he had a bit of misgiving about consenting at that point, LOL

Told that to another guy that happened along after I lost fish #2 and he got a good laugh out of that story :)

No worries though...lots of fish right now, he'll get one.
